Thermometers, usually made of glass, contain a narrow capillary tube and a liquid whose density changes predictably with temperature. The density of the material determines the volume it will occupy. When the liquid is heated its density decreases and it occupies more space.
Liquid-in-glass thermometers are based on the principle of thermal expansion of substances. A liquid in a glass tube (called a capillary) expands when heated and contracts when cooled. A calibrated scale can then be used to read off the respective temperature that led to the corresponding thermal expansion. WebIn 1714, a Dutch inventor named Daniel G. Fahrenheit invented the first reliable thermometer that used mercury instead of other not-so reliable liquids used by prior inventors. This type of thermometer measured changes in the volume of mercury in a glass tube due to temperature changes [6].
